5) Keplex® (Cefalexin) 250 mg/5 ml powder for suspension (antibacterial, bubblegum flavor)

Cefalexin is indicated for the treatment of the following infections when caused by susceptible strains of the following microorganisms:

Respiratory tract infections caused by S. pneumoniae and group A beta-hemolytic streptococci.

Bacterial sinusitis caused by streptococci, S. pneumoniae and S. aureus (methicillin-snesitive only).

Otitis media due to S. pneumoniae, H. Influenza, staphylococci, streptococci and N. Catarrhalis .

Skin and soft tissue infections caused by staphylococci and/or streptococci.

Bone and joint infections caused by staphylocci and/or P. mirabilis.

Genitourinary tract infections including acute prostatitis caused by E.coli, P. mirabilis and Klebsiella sp.

Dental infections caused by staphylococci and/or streptococci.

6) Ventolin™ (Salbutamol) 2 mg/5 ml Syrup (Orange Flavor)

Salbutamol is an effective bronchodilator, a selective beta2 adrenoceptor agonist suitable for the management and prevention of asthma. It is also indicated for the relief of bronchospasm in bronchial asthma of all types, chronic bronchitis and emphysema.

7) Virlix™ (Cetirizine Dihydrochloride) 1 mg/ml Oral Solution (Antihistamine/Anti-allergy)

Cetirizine Dihydrochloride is indicated for the treatment of perennial rhinitis, seasonal allergic rhinitis, chronic idiophatic urticaria and allergic conjunctivitis.

8) CLARITIN® (Loratadine) 5 mg/5 ml Syrup (Antihistamine)

Schering-Plough Corporation’s Claritin products are indicated for the relief and symptoms associated with allergic rhinitis, such as sneezing, nasal discharge (rhinorrhea) and itching, as well as ocular itching and burning. Claritin products are also indicated for relief of symptoms and signs of chronic urticaria and other allergic dermatologic disorders.
